tests: fix core/stream test when built with openssl off When passing -DUSE_OPENSSL:BOOL=OFF to cmake the testsuite will fail with the following error: core::stream::register_tls [/tmp/libgit2/tests/core/stream.c:40] Function call failed: (error) error -1 - <no message> Fix test to assume failure for tls when built without openssl. While at it also fix GIT_WIN32 cpp to check if it's defined or not.

#include "clar_libgit2.h"
#include "git2/sys/stream.h"
#include "tls_stream.h"
#include "stream.h"
static git_stream test_stream;
static int ctor_called;
static int test_ctor(git_stream **out, const char *host, const char *port)
{
GIT_UNUSED(host);
GIT_UNUSED(port);
ctor_called = 1;
*out = &test_stream;
return 0;
}
void test_core_stream__register_tls(void)
{
git_stream *stream;
int error;
ctor_called = 0;
cl_git_pass(git_stream_register_tls(test_ctor));
cl_git_pass(git_tls_stream_new(&stream, "localhost", "443"));
cl_assert_equal_i(1, ctor_called);
cl_assert_equal_p(&test_stream, stream);
ctor_called = 0;
stream = NULL;
cl_git_pass(git_stream_register_tls(NULL));
error = git_tls_stream_new(&stream, "localhost", "443");
/* We don't have arbitrary TLS stream support on Windows
* or when openssl support is disabled (except on OSX
* with Security framework).
*/
#if defined(GIT_WIN32) || \
(!defined(GIT_SECURE_TRANSPORT) && !defined(GIT_OPENSSL))
cl_git_fail_with(-1, error);
#else
cl_git_pass(error);
#endif
cl_assert_equal_i(0, ctor_called);
cl_assert(&test_stream != stream);
git_stream_free(stream);
}
